Concerns regarding biocompatibility - Concerns regarding biocompatibility represent a significant challenge in the development and adoption of biomedical adhesives and sealants. Biocompatibility refers to the ability of a material to elicit an appropriate biological response when in contact with living tissues without causing harm or adverse reactions. In the context of medical adhesives and sealants, ensuring biocompatibility is essential to minimize the risk of inflammation, allergic reactions, and tissue rejection, thereby enhancing patient safety and treatment outcomes.
One of the primary concerns related to biocompatibility is the potential for adverse reactions or sensitivities to the components used in adhesive and sealant formulations. Certain chemicals or additives may trigger immune responses or tissue irritation in some individuals, compromising the efficacy and safety of the product. To address these concerns, manufacturers must rigorously evaluate the biocompatibility of their products through preclinical testing, including in vitro assays and animal studies, to assess cytotoxicity, immunogenicity, and tissue response profiles.
The biodegradability and resorbability of biomedical adhesives and sealants are critical factors influencing their biocompatibility profile. While biodegradable and resorbable materials offer advantages such as reduced inflammation and minimized foreign body reactions, ensuring proper degradation kinetics and tissue integration is essential to prevent adverse effects. Balancing the degradation rate with tissue healing processes is crucial to maintain structural integrity and support optimal wound healing outcomes over time.
Addressing concerns regarding biocompatibility requires close collaboration between researchers, clinicians, regulatory agencies, and industry stakeholders to establish comprehensive standards and guidelines for product development and evaluation. By prioritizing biocompatibility in the design and formulation of biomedical adhesives and sealants, manufacturers can enhance product safety, expand clinical applications, and foster greater confidence among healthcare providers and patients. Moreover, ongoing advancements in biomaterials science, tissue engineering, and regulatory frameworks will continue to drive innovation and ensure the continued evolution of biocompatible adhesive and sealant solutions in modern healthcare practices.

Expansion of dental applications - The expansion of dental applications represents a significant growth opportunity for the biomedical adhesives and sealants market. Dental procedures, ranging from restorative treatments to orthodontic interventions, rely heavily on adhesive materials to achieve durable, aesthetically pleasing results. Biomedical adhesives and sealants play a crucial role in modern dental practice by facilitating strong and long-lasting bonds between dental materials and natural tooth structures, enhancing treatment outcomes and patient satisfaction.
One key area of expansion in dental applications is the use of adhesive materials in minimally invasive restorative techniques, such as dental bonding and composite resin fillings. These techniques involve the application of adhesive agents to enamel and dentin surfaces, enabling the secure attachment of restorative materials without the need for invasive tooth preparation. By preserving more natural tooth structure and minimizing patient discomfort, minimally invasive approaches have gained popularity among dentists and patients alike, driving demand for advanced adhesive solutions that offer superior bonding strength, durability, and esthetics.
The field of orthodontics represents another promising avenue for the expansion of dental applications for biomedical adhesives and sealants. Adhesive materials are essential for bonding orthodontic brackets, bands, and appliances to tooth surfaces, facilitating controlled tooth movement and alignment in orthodontic treatment. As orthodontic practices continue to evolve with advancements in treatment modalities and aesthetics, there is a growing demand for adhesive solutions that offer precise bonding, easy removal, and enhanced patient comfort.
The rising prevalence of dental caries, periodontal disease, and other oral health conditions worldwide underscores the importance of effective dental restorative and preventive interventions. Biomedical adhesives and sealants play a crucial role in addressing these oral health challenges by providing reliable solutions for cavity restoration, pit and fissure sealing, and enamel protection. As dental professionals increasingly adopt adhesive-based techniques for preventive and restorative dental care, the market for dental applications of biomedical adhesives and sealants is poised for continued expansion, driven by ongoing innovations in material science, dental technology, and treatment protocols.
